As the Butcher's Arms in Hepworth prepares to celebrate the fifth anniversary of its revival by top Yorkshire chef Tim Bilton, it's the perfect time for the pub's hard working team to give themselves a pat on the back for all they've achieved over the last five years.

When Tim took over the pub in 2008 it was a failing business; taking the bull by the hornes, Tim has now turned The Butchers Arms into one of Yorkshire's most popular gastropubs, as discerning diners come from far and wide to sample his modern British cuisine with a twist. Tim's apperances on two series of BBC TV's Great British Menu have also gone a long way to spreading the word about his fantastic cooking.

However, Tim was determined that The Butchers Arms should not just be a great restaurant, but also a proper 'local' pub for the Hepworth residents. He has always worked hard to make it the focal point of village life with the philosophy of 'Keeping Things Local'. Tim has a strict policy of sourcing as many ingredients as possible from within a 75 mile radius, and many of his suppliers are very close to home. Some are even in Hepworth itself, as several villagers supply Tim with produce from their own gardens and allotments. You can't get more local than that!

The reward for all the efforts by Tim and his team has been winning a string of prestigious awards including Best Gastropub at the Great British Pub Awards, Best Use of Regional Produce on the Menu at the Deliciouslyorkshire Awards and Young Business Person of the Year in the Huddersfield Examiner Business Awards.
